Arsenal on scouting mission with Celtic-Bayern monitored

Arsenal are named amongst other clubs to be keeping a close eye on tonight’s Champions League tie between Celtic and Bayern Munich.

It is claimed that as many as 17 Premier League sides will have scouts at the match, with the Scottish champions having a number of their stars being watched.

Arsenal among other big English sides are said to be keen to watch striker Moussa Dembele in action, having scored an impressive 32 goals in 49 outings in his first season with the club, having joined from Fulham on a free transfer.

Our club was linked with his capture prior to his move to Parkhead, and our interest is not believed to have waivered, while his ability is much more common knowledge now.

The young Frenchman was nominated for the FIFA Puskas Award, which was eventually given to Arsenal’s Olivier Giroud, raising the Celtic goal-scorer’s stock further, and he will be keen to continue to grow in stature as he looks to make his mark on world football.

It will be interesting to see how well Dembele does against a rejuvenated Bayern side who are on the back of five straight wins, in which they conceded only the one goal, but the Celts are famed for their performances in front of their home crowd, and you wouldn’t like to write the Scottish side of at Parkhead.

Arsenal may also keep tabs on left-back Kieran Tierney, who has also been linked with a Premier League move in recent terms. The Gunners are well equipped currently with new signing Sead Kolasinac thoroughly impressing at wing-back, but with Nacho Monreal preferred in the back three, we have limited options as back-up, and could well look for further options.
